Output 11323b586c76c6bd100b859df3a63c8044254395106e9176abdae8b8d0352f2b:1

value
37850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ec87c030cbcaef856aa1650cbca776af8695c0e2 OP_EQUALVERIFY OP_CHECKSIG
address
1NZf6Q9Tx8uqmJzEM1GJLCTs19ndnCKcUQ
transaction
11323b586c76c6bd100b859df3a63c8044254395106e9176abdae8b8d0352f2b
spent
true